Misconnections WFD

Domestic misconnections to surface drains

ToiletBOD, Solids, Nutrients

AppliancesBOD, Nutrients

SinksBOD, Fats, Nutrients

Mis-use ofgullies

BOD, Prioritypollutants, Nutrients

Peaked in 1945-64, still a major issue

Most common in detached

and semi-detached houses
